Gleyber Torres draws game-ending walk as Detroit Tigers beat Houston Astros 1-0 in 10 innings
Gleyber Torres drew a 10th-inning walk to send home Wenceel Pérez and give the Detroit Tigers a 1-0 win over Houston on Tuesday night, the Astros third consecutive shutout loss. Pérez started the 10th as the automatic runner on second base and took third on Andy Ibáñez's fly to deep right.
